Stopping Fantastical using 'at' for locations

Fantastical’s treating ‘at’ when typed in for a new appointment to trigger location matching (and strip out the info I have just typed) has driven me nuts for years.

I finally got round to seeing if there was a ‘fix’ - and came across an old reddit post.

Here it is in case someone else wants Fantastical to ignore ‘at’ or ‘in’. Only works on the desktop I think.

  • Copy the following line:

x-fantastical3://defaults?key=AlwaysIgnoreLocation&value=1&type=bool&group=1

  • Open your web browser
  • Paste the text into the URL field and press enter
  • Allow Fantastical to open
  • Confirm the alert that appears
  • (possibly) Restart the app (I didn’t need to)

I think you set value to 0 (or null) to undo, but haven’t tested it.